# Expand Awareness
Single-domain focus → panoramic multi-domain awareness. `meditate` clears noise to sharpen focus, `observe` watches 1 thing close. Expand-awareness widens aperture → hold all domains simultaneously — not analyze any, perceive all at once.
3 traditions inform. Baars' Global Workspace: consciousness as broadcast — info enters global workspace → available all cognitive processes simultaneously not 1 specialist module. Dzogchen rigpa: open unfocused awareness perceiving whole field no fixation. Jazz ensemble listening: each musician hears all players at once — no track 1 instrument then another, hold entire sound field → own contribution fits whole.
Common thread: panoramic perception ≠ sum of focused perceptions. Qualitatively diff mode → reveals patterns invisible to single focused view. Connections between domains — tensions, resonances, gaps — visible only when all held at once.

## Do
5 steps: know what to perceive (Inventory), release narrow default (Soften), open to whole field (Expand), stay open (Sustain), capture what seen (Note). Steps 3+4 core practice; 1, 2, 5 prep + preservation.
Few min familiar problem, longer novel multi-domain.
Synoptic cycle (meditate → expand-awareness → observe → integrate-gestalt → express-insight): 2nd position. Cleared space from meditation = canvas.
Standalone OK — any time multi-domain perception valuable.
### Step 1: Inventory
Map all domains relevant. Like polymath decomposing — but diff: polymath delegates specialists. Here no delegation. Purpose: know what panoramic should contain, expansion has content to hold.
1. Name each domain. Specific: not "code" but "R package structure," not "infrastructure" but "GitHub Actions CI/CD"
2. Each domain → 1 sentence perspective. What does this see others don't?
3. Note comfortable (well-understood) vs peripheral (relevant less familiar). Peripheral often holds key insight — under-attended. Mark: strong, moderate, peripheral
4. Look for non-obvious: human factors? maintenance? temporal (evolves over time)? political/organizational?
5. Use `Read`/`Grep`/`Glob` → scan workspace. Files + configs + docs reveal domains pure reasoning misses
6. 3-7 domains. <3 may not need panoramic. >7 risks diffusion
→ 3-7 domains each w/ perspective. Complete not exhaustive — sufficient (every material domain). Specific enough to hand to specialist.
If err: 1 domain → genuinely single-domain, use `observe`. 2 → consider connecting domain between (usually exists — space where interact). Dozens → group related into clusters, each cluster = 1 domain. Goal simultaneous perception not exhaustive taxonomy.
### Step 2: Soften Focus
Single-domain concentration → diffuse readiness perceive all. Distinct from `meditate` — meditation clears *noise* (distracting thoughts, residual context, emotional), this clears *narrowness* (habit concentrating 1 domain). Goal openness not emptiness.
1. Notice where attention anchored. Name explicit: "My attention anchored on testing"
2. Release anchor gently. Not force away → loosen grip, let domain recede foreground → middle ground. Present not dominant.
3. Don't replace. Let attention float no target. Uncomfortable moment — gap between releasing 1 + not yet having another.
4. Snaps back to anchor → notice pull no resist. Each noticing loosens. Pull contains info about urgency.
5. Quality:
- Focused = sharp narrow spotlight
- Softened = wide ambient daylight filling room
- Aim daylight — receptive even not directed
6. Feels like relaxing clenched fist — hand doesn't disappear, opens.
→ State no single domain dominates. Open + receptive not focused + directed. Unfamiliar + uncomfortable — discomfort = signal narrowness released. Resist temptation fill openness immediately.
If err: won't soften → domain unresolved urgency. Address briefly (note urgent, commit return) + try again. Analytical mind protests "unproductive" → protest itself narrowness: habit always needing single target = habit this step releases.
### Step 3: Expand
Intentionally bring all domains awareness at once. Not sequential — perceive as single field, like seeing landscape not scanning tree-by-tree.
Global Workspace moment: compartmentalized info broadcast to all modules simultaneously. Jazz: musician stops tracking instruments → hears whole ensemble 1 sound.
1. Start most natural domain. Bring awareness — not problem to solve, perspective to hold. Present no analyze.
2. Without release first, bring 2nd alongside. Hold both. First expansion 1 → 2. Notice if interact or sit indep.
3. Continue adding until all simultaneously present. Core act — hold no grasp, presence no analyze.
4. Notice emerging:
- **Connections**: where 2 share concept/constraint/pattern?
- **Tensions**: where 2 pull opposite?
- **Resonances**: where 1 pattern echoes unexpected in another?
- **Gaps**: empty space between domains nothing addresses?
- **Surprises**: visible panoramic invisible single?
5. Don't pursue single connection. Register no analyze. Panoramic = product, not any insight within.
6. Using tools → read files multi-domains in quick succession — not analyze indiv, let coexist.
→ Felt sense holding multiple simultaneous. Connections/tensions/resonances emerge no force. More like seeing mosaic pattern than reading list. Between-domain space — no single has authority — visible. Novel insights live here: not within domain, in relationships between.
If err: domains collapsing sequential (thinking A, B, C) → spatial metaphor: each domain diff location imagined space, "look" at whole space. Overwhelm → reduce 3 most central + expand from there. Purely conceptual detached → ground: each domain touch concrete artifact (file, config, test) + re-expand.
### Step 4: Sustain
Panoramic unstable. Attention narrows back single domain — not failure, nature focused cognition reasserting. This step teaches *holding*, not *acting*. Goal: sustain wide view long enough → cross-domain patterns visible.
1. Hold expanded from Step 3. Notice when contracting.
2. Narrows to 1 — and will — notice no judge. Name domain pulled: "Narrowed to security" or "Narrowed to testing." Naming = important; makes unconscious conscious.
3. Re-expand gently. No force wide view; invite back via inventory Step 1. Touch each lightly, like re-tuning each instrument ensemble.
4. Cycle narrow-notice-re-expand strengthens capacity. Cycles = practice not interruptions. ≥3 min, 5 better.
5. Attention to which domain keeps pulling. Informative — center of gravity or unresolved anxiety.
6. Notice if panoramic changes between cycles:
- New patterns emerge 2nd/3rd expansion invisible 1st
- Relationships may shift w/ longer holding
- Tension reveals as creative constraint
7. Sustain ≥2-3 cycles before moving on.
→ Growing capacity hold panoramic longer. Cycle smoother. Pulling domains = potential centers of gravity. 2nd/3rd cycle view may feel natural not effortful → capacity developing.
If err: won't sustain at all — collapses immediately → reduce domains. Start 2, sustain, add 3rd. Capacity builds incremental. Anxiety/losing grip → ground by touching 1 concrete detail (path, fn, fact) + re-expand from grounded. Particular domain hijacks → may need focused work before expansion includes — handle urgency first, return to panoramic.
### Step 5: Note
Panoramic temporary. Before narrow back, capture. Notes = raw material for `integrate-gestalt` — decay quick. Vivid during expansion becomes vague once focus returns. Record now.
1. Write down every connection/tension/resonance/gap — even faint. Faint often most important once `integrate-gestalt` develops.
2. Note which domains pulled + what pull means.
3. Note surprises — perceptions wouldn't emerge examining single. Cross-domain = unique product panoramic.
4. Note overall shape from panoramic. Different from single-domain? Center of gravity shifted?
5. Note quality of expansion: easy to sustain? which domains resisted? how many cycles? Meta-observation improves future.
6. If part of synoptic cycle → tag for `integrate-gestalt`.
7. Don't analyze/rank yet. Raw first; synthesis later `integrate-gestalt`.
8. Let attention narrow naturally. Expansion complete. No force continued openness — wide view served purpose.
→ Record cross-domain: connections, tensions, resonances, gaps, surprises. Captures visible only panoramic — insights single-domain misses. Transition back focused natural not forced. Raw not polished.
If err: no cross-domain → domains more independent than assumed — itself valuable ("these domains don't interact" = knowledge). Too many → record 3-5 strongest + note more exist. Completeness not goal; capturing signal is. Too abstract → anchor each in concrete artifact: "Tension between API design + security visible in auth middleware at X."

## Traps
- **Sequential scanning not simultaneous**: Rapid cycle 1-by-1 = analysis. Seeing landscape vs reading list. "First A, then B, then C" → scanning not expanding.
- **Expansion vs diffusion**: Expanded = alert receptive, each domain distinct even while holding all. Diffuse = scattered, blurs. Everything blurry → diffused. Re-anchor briefly + expand again.
- **Analyze during expansion**: Pursue connection → collapses panoramic to focused. Note + continue hold. Analysis later `integrate-gestalt`.
- **Skip inventory**: Expand w/o knowing what → vague spaciousness not perception. Inventory = content. W/o → "expand" no direction.
- **Rush softening**: Focused → open takes time. Skip Step 2 → attempt from still-focused → sequential disguised.
- **Force connections**: Not all connect. Fabricating pollutes. Let emerge or not. Absence = data not failure.
- **Expand w/o prior clearing**: Noisy baseline amplifies. `meditate` first when noise.
- **One-time event**: Practice deepens w/ repetition. 1st reveals surface; subsequent reveal structural. Return as problem evolves.
- **Expansion ≠ expertise**: Holding doesn't make expert all. Reveals *where* to look, not *what to conclude*. Deep single-domain work still needed after.
